New York High School Lacrosse - West Seneca West drops to Niagara-Wheatfield

April 4, 2022: West Seneca, NY 14224

In Monday's league test, the visiting Niagara-Wheatfield Falcons lacrosse squad scored a good 15-6 victory over the West Seneca West Indians.

The Falcons now have a 5-0 record. They take the field next when they host Frontier for a Class B test on Wednesday, April 6. Niagara-Wheatfield will face a Falcons squad coming off a 10-9 league loss to Orchard Park (Orchard Park, NY). The Falcons record now stands at 2-2.

The Indians now own a 1-2 record. They take the field next when they travel to Hamburg for a Class B battle on Wednesday, April 6. West Seneca West will clash with a Bulldogs squad coming off a 19-0 league win over Lockport (Lockport, NY). The Bulldogs record now stands at 3-0.
